NewsNigeriaPoliticsHouse of Reps Supports Victims of Tanker Explosion at Ugwu-Onyeama, Enugu

The Speaker, House of Representatives, in support of victims of the 25th January, 2025, fuel tanker explosion that claimed lives at Ugwu-Onyeama in Enugu State, has donated the sum of eighteen million naira only (#18,000,000.00).

The financial support was presented to the Enugu State Governor on Tuesday for the victims by a delegation of the Enugu State Caucus of the House of Representatives led by Nnolim Nnaji.

Moved by the show of solidarity and compassion, the state governor, Dr. Peter Mbah, commended the House of Representatives’ members for the kind gesture and effort to alleviate the pains of the survivors still in the hospital and those bereaved of their loved ones.

Governor Mbah thanked the Speaker, House of Representatives, and promised to ensure the financial support is equitably shared with the victims in a transparent, accountable, and just manner.

“When the tragedy struck, the Speaker reached out, offering his prayers and assuring us that we are not alone. Today, he has shown that his concern goes beyond words. He has extended his compassion through this meaningful gesture of support.”

Through the caucus, Governor Mbah expressed his appreciation to the Speaker for not only mourning with the state but also helping by providing further relief to the families affected.
